A former B&B ranked as one of the best in Kerry and located in Killarney National Park, is set for a brand-new and very different future following the news this week that the property has been purchased by new owners.

The Trustees of Muckross House, Gardens and Traditional Farms, Killarney, have confirmed they have agreed to purchase in its entirety the property knows as ‘Friars’ Glen’ at Mangerton Road, Muckross, Killarney.

It is a property spanning almost six acres, with an additional 17 acres of forestry which is also included in the sale. The property was on the market for €1.6m.

The guesthouse was ranked in TripAdvisor's Top 10 Irish B&Bs in 2023. It did not open this year.

In a statement, the trustees said the purchase of the property marks an exciting new chapter on the 60th anniversary of the formation of the trustees in 1964.

“This strategic purchase of the site adjacent to the National Park marks a significant milestone for the Trustees and the NPWS,” trustees said

“It is hoped, in co-operation with our partners, the National Parks and Wildlife Service, to maximise its potential for administrative, operational, recreational and educational purposes.”

With its proximity to Killarney National Park and Muckross House itself, the trustees say the property has huge potential.

“It holds immense potential to further enrich Killarney’s exceptional natural asset. The trustees look forward to playing a vital ongoing role in this exciting journey of development and enhancement.”
